Commercial Painting Group, established in 2014, is a local painting contractor trusted across Wollongong & the Illawarra. Our licensed, Cert III qualified team brings over 60 years of combined experience & has earned seven Master Painters Awards, including Best Commercial Work Over $1M. We are Dulux Accredited & the first Dulux Enviro Painter in the Illawarra, using eco-friendly systems & recycling practices. Every painter is police checked & holds a Working With Children Check. How long does a commercial painting project with Commercial Painting Group take?
Project duration depends on the scope, access, prep time, and weather (for exteriors). Small offices may take 2–3 days, while large-scale commercial buildings or warehouses may take several weeks. Factors like surface repairs, number of coats, drying time, and safety setup can all influence the timeline.
Can Commercial Painting Group complete painting projects outside of business hours?
Yes, many commercial painters offer after-hours or weekend services to minimise disruption to your business. This is especially common in retail, hospitality, and office settings. Be sure to discuss your hours of operation with your painter in advance so they can schedule the work accordingly. Some businesses even opt for staged projects to keep their doors open while work progresses in sections.
